free speech should have limitations ( Try to write the topic as you are sitting in exam to make these things part of your natural writing process-- I mean write carefully by taking care of punctuations and capitalization.)
introduction : free speech is an idea of expressing opinion and speaking out freely ,which is solely the product of western philosophy of liberalism. it has been advocated by western media and societes vociferously. however, it becomes a lethal weapon if it is used without responsibility ,ill intent and outside its limitations. moreover, technological advancements have made free speech even more dangerous phenomenon. while recent blasphemous acts and subsequent riots are testimony to its devastating misuse, western countries are still defending its free speech idea under the pretext of protecting democratic norms and principles. quite surprisingly, this practice has also revealed double standards of western countries more lucidly. even though,many prominent figures have spoken against its irresponsible use ,and islamic teachings in this regard are no exception. yet it is necessary to put limitations on free speech which will require appropriate steps to ensure its proper use.

Overall the paragraph is good. In the introductory sentence there is a little bit of adjustment required. You have to make the topic sentence of your introduction clear. Don't make it confusing by expanding it a lot. Apart from it, I find the paragraph clear and to the point. Keep your sentences short, as it keeps you safe from providing vague idea to the reader. And most importantly, next time write with correct punctuations and capitalization.
